ENVIRONMENTAL PROTECTION AGENCY

[EPA-HQ-OPP-2024-0395; FRL-12083-01-OCSPP]


Agency Information Collection Activities; Proposed Renewal of an 
Existing ICR Collection and Request for Comment; Pesticide 
Environmental Stewardship Program Annual Measures Reporting

AGENCY: Environmental Protection Agency (EPA).

ACTION: Notice.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------

SUMMARY: In compliance with the Paperwork Reduction Act (PRA), this 
document announces the availability of and solicits public comment on 
the following Information Collection Request (ICR) that EPA is planning 
to submit to the Office of Management and Budget (OMB): ``Pesticide 
Environmental Stewardship Program Annual Measures Reporting,'' 
identified by EPA ICR No. 2415.05 and OMB Control No. 2070-0188. This 
ICR represents a renewal of an existing ICR that is currently approved 
through July 31, 2025. Before submitting the ICR to OMB for review and 
approval under the PRA, EPA is soliciting comments on specific aspects 
of the information collection that is summarized in this document. The 
ICR and accompanying material are available in the docket for public 
review and comment.

I. What information is EPA particularly interested in?

    Pursuant to PRA section 3506(c)(2)(A) (44 U.S.C. 3506(c)(2)(A)), 
EPA specifically solicits comments and information to enable it to:
    1. Evaluate whether the proposed collection of information is 
necessary for the proper performance of the functions of the Agency, 
including whether the information will have practical utility.
    2. Evaluate the accuracy of the Agency's estimates of the burden of 
the proposed collection of information, including the validity of the 
methodology and assumptions used.
    3. Enhance the quality, utility, and clarity of the information to 
be collected.
    4. Minimize the burden of the collection of information on those 
who are to respond, including through the use of appropriate automated 
electronic, mechanical, or other technological collection techniques or 
other forms of information technology, e.g., permitting electronic 
submission of responses. In particular, EPA is requesting comments from 
very small businesses (those that employ less than 25) on examples of 
specific additional efforts that EPA could make to reduce the paperwork 
burden for very small businesses affected by this collection.

II. What information collection activity or ICR does this action apply 
to?

    Title: Pesticide Environmental Stewardship Program Annual Measures 
Reporting.
    EPA ICR No.: 2415.05.
    OMB Control No. 2070-0188.
    ICR status: This ICR is currently approved through July 31, 2025. 
Under the PRA, an agency may not conduct or sponsor, and a person is 
not required to respond to, a collection of information, unless it 
displays a currently valid OMB control number. The OMB control numbers 
for EPA's regulations in title 40 of the Code of Federal Regulations 
(CFR), after appearing in the Federal Register when approved, are 
displayed either by publication in the Federal Register or by other 
appropriate means, such as on the related collection instrument or 
form, if applicable. The display of OMB control numbers for certain EPA 
regulations is consolidated in 40 CFR part 9.
    Abstract: This information collection request (ICR) collects 
information to establish partner membership, develop stewardship 
strategies, measure progress towards stewardship goals, and award 
incentives. PESP is an EPA partnership program that encourages the use 
of integrated pest management (IPM) strategies to reduce pests and 
pesticide risks. IPM is an approach that involves making the best 
choices from among a series of pest management practices that are both 
economical and pose the least possible hazard to people, property, and 
the environment.
    Burden statement: The annual public reporting and recordkeeping 
burden for this collection of information is estimated to average 
51,562 hours. Burden is defined in 5 CFR 1320.3(b).
    The ICR, which is available in the docket along with other related 
materials, provides a detailed explanation of the collection activities 
and the burden estimate that is only briefly summarized here:
    Respondents/affected entities: Entities potentially affected are 
Pesticide user companies and organizations, or entities that practice 
IPM or promote the use of IPM through education and training. A list of 
potentially affected entities with North American Industrial 
Classification System (NAICS) codes provided to assist in determining 
potential applicability in question 12.
    Respondent's obligation to respond: Voluntary.
    Forms: 9600-1, 9600-02 and 9600-03.
    Frequency of response: Annual and on occasion.
    Total estimated number of potential respondents: 456.
    Total estimated average number of responses for each respondent: 1.
    Total estimated annual burden hours: 51,297 hours.
    Total estimated annual respondent costs: $ 3,884,334, which 
includes $ 0 for capital investment or maintenance and operational 
costs.

III. Are there changes in the estimates from the last approval?

    EPA expects an increase in the number of potential respondents from 
437 to 456, with a corresponding burden increase. This change is based 
on an anticipated increase in entities participating in the PESP 
Program. There is also an increase in industry cost by $382,790, which 
reflects the

[[Page 77509]]

increase in burden and EPA's updated estimates according to the latest 
wage rates. These changes qualify as adjustments.

IV. What is the next step in the process for this ICR?

    EPA will consider the comments received and amend the ICR as 
appropriate. The final ICR package will then be submitted to OMB for 
review and approval pursuant to 5 CFR 1320.12. EPA will issue another 
Federal Register document pursuant to 5 CFR 1320.5(a)(1)(iv) to 
announce the submission of the ICR to OMB and the opportunity to submit 
additional comments to OMB. If you have any questions about this ICR or 
the approval process, please contact the person listed under FOR 
FURTHER INFORMATION CONTACT.
